Todi Population - Bhavnagar, Gujarat
Todi is a medium size village located in Sihor Taluka of Bhavnagar district, Gujarat with total 93 families residing. The Todi village has population of 569 of which 317 are males while 252 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Todi village population of children with age 0-6 is 93 which makes up 16.34 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Todi village is 795 which is lower than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Todi as per census is 525, lower than Gujarat average of 890.
Todi village has lower liter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Todi village was 69.54 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Todi Male literacy stands at 80.08 % while female literacy rate was 57.27 %.
